The accountant for Bellows Corp. was preparing a bank reconciliation as of April 30. The following items were identified:

Particulars Amount
Bellows’ book balance $28,750
Outstanding checks 900
Interest earned on checking account 75
Customer’s NSF check returned by the bank 380

In addition, Bellows made an error in recording a customer’s check; the amount was recorded in cash receipts as$370; the bank recorded the amount correctly as $730.

Required:

What amount will Bellows report as its adjusted cash balance at April 30, 2019?
